Robert Beebe’s last, personal “Passagemaker” is cruising again.
The April 2012, issue of “Sea” magazine has a cruising article starting on page 44 titled “ready, set: Get Ready” written by her owner.
He has a smile in every picture.
He estimates, not including major expenses such as haulouts, it costs $2,000 monthly to cruise.
He outlines his purchase in this article:
